South Africa striker Bernard Parker has moved to Holland
Dutch club FC Twente have signed strikers Bernard Parker from South Africa and Ghanaian Ransford Osei.
Parker has signed a four-year contract and joins for US$1.26 million from South African side Thanda Royal Zulu.
Osei moves on a season-long loan from Israeli side Maccabi Haifa.
The Ghanaian under-20 striker was the top scorer at the African Youth Championship in Rwanda this year.
Parker, who impressed at the recent Confederations Cup, told a Dutch football magazine that he needs to play at the highest level so he can secure his place in the Bafana Bafana team.
He also pointed out that he is not an out-and-out striker.
"I usally play as a second striker to assist the targetman or as a winger in a free role," he explained.
"My qualities are creating spaces and delivering the final ball."
